Location and Size

Arches National Park is located in southeastern Utah, near the town of Moab. Spanning over 76,000 acres, the park is a vast playground of red rock canyons, towering fins, and, of course, over 2,000 natural stone arches that create a surreal and mesmerizing environment.

Best Attractions

Embark on a journey to explore the top ten attractions that make Arches National Park a must-visit destination:

  • Delicate Arch

    Witness the iconic Delicate Arch, a freestanding natural arch that has become the symbol of Utah and a must-see for visitors.

  • Double Arch

    Marvel at the stunning Double Arch, where two colossal arches stand side by side, creating a mesmerizing and photogenic spectacle.

  • Fiery Furnace

    Embark on a guided tour or hike through the labyrinthine Fiery Furnace, a maze of narrow sandstone canyons and towering fins.

  • Balanced Rock

    Admire the precarious Balanced Rock, a massive boulder perched atop a slender pedestal, creating a captivating geological wonder.

  • Devil’s Garden

    Explore the expansive Devil’s Garden, home to the famous Landscape Arch and a network of trails that lead to various natural wonders.

  • Windows Section

    Discover the Windows Section, featuring North and South Windows, Turret Arch, and Double Arch, providing a concentration of remarkable formations.

  • Park Avenue

    Take a stroll through Park Avenue, a canyon flanked by towering monoliths resembling skyscrapers, creating a dramatic urban-like landscape.

  • Devil’s Garden Trailhead

    Hike the Devil’s Garden Trailhead, a challenging trail that rewards hikers with access to several arches, including the famous Landscape Arch.

  • Courthouse Towers

    Admire the Courthouse Towers, a collection of imposing rock formations that dominate the landscape and provide stunning vistas.

  • La Sal Mountains Viewpoint

    Enjoy panoramic views of the majestic La Sal Mountains from designated viewpoints within the park, adding an extra layer of beauty to the landscape.
